Retail inflation eases to four-month low of 5.22% in December 2024
Potato is one of the top five items which showed highest year-on-year inflation at All India level in December 2024 at 68.23%. | Photo Credit: ANI India’s retail inflation eased a bit to a four-month low of 5.22% in December 2024 from 5.5% in November 2024, with food inflation cooling

Microsoft confirms global layoffs, but not in India this time: Report
Microsoft CEO Satya Nadella this month visited India, where he met with Prime Minister Narendra Modi [File] | Photo Credit: REUTERS Microsoft is carrying out job cuts in offices around the world, but employees in India will not lose their jobs in this round, reported The Hindu Businessline. Centre asks Telangana govt. to explore possibility of private sector collaboration for integrated steel plant
The Central government has exhorted the Telangana government to explore possibility of setting up the proposed integrated steel plant at Bayyaram in Khammam district in collaboration with a private company.
